网络设备监控系统如何实现跨平台支持?

随着互联网技术的飞速发展,网络设备监控已成为企业、机构和个人维护网络稳定、保障信息安全的重要手段。然而,如何实现网络设备监控系统的跨平台支持,成为许多用户关注的焦点。本文将深入探讨网络设备监控系统如何实现跨平台支持,以期为相关从业者提供有益的参考。

一、跨平台支持的意义

跨平台支持是指网络设备监控系统在不同的操作系统、硬件平台上均能正常运行。实现跨平台支持具有以下意义:

  1. 提高系统可用性:跨平台支持使网络设备监控系统在多种操作系统和硬件平台上都能运行,从而提高系统的可用性。
  2. 降低成本:通过跨平台支持,企业或个人可以减少对特定操作系统和硬件平台的依赖,降低采购和维护成本。
  3. 便于扩展:跨平台支持有助于企业或个人在需要时,方便地扩展网络设备监控系统的功能和性能。

二、实现跨平台支持的关键技术

  1. 虚拟化技术

虚拟化技术是实现跨平台支持的重要手段。通过虚拟化技术,可以将一台物理服务器划分为多个虚拟机,每个虚拟机运行不同的操作系统和应用程序。这样,网络设备监控系统可以在不同的虚拟机上运行,实现跨平台支持。


  1. 容器技术

容器技术是近年来兴起的一种轻量级虚拟化技术。容器可以将应用程序及其依赖的环境打包成一个统一的运行环境,从而实现跨平台支持。常见的容器技术有Docker、Kubernetes等。


  1. Web技术

Web技术是实现跨平台支持的重要手段之一。通过使用HTML、CSS、JavaScript等Web技术,可以将网络设备监控系统构建成一个Web应用程序,从而实现跨平台支持。


  1. 跨平台开发框架

跨平台开发框架如Flutter、React Native等,可以使得开发者使用相同的代码在多个平台上开发应用程序,从而实现跨平台支持。

三、案例分析

  1. 基于虚拟化技术的跨平台支持

某企业采用虚拟化技术,将网络设备监控系统部署在虚拟机上。该系统可以在Windows、Linux、macOS等多种操作系统上运行,实现了跨平台支持。


  1. 基于Web技术的跨平台支持

某机构采用Web技术,将网络设备监控系统构建成一个Web应用程序。该应用程序可以在Windows、Linux、macOS、iOS、Android等多种操作系统和设备上运行,实现了跨平台支持。

四、总结

网络设备监控系统实现跨平台支持是提高系统可用性、降低成本、便于扩展的重要手段。通过虚拟化技术、容器技术、Web技术和跨平台开发框架等关键技术,可以实现网络设备监控系统的跨平台支持。在实际应用中,应根据具体需求选择合适的技术方案,以确保网络设备监控系统的稳定运行。

猜你喜欢:云网监控平台